Ashing
the process of removing photoresist using an oxygen plasma or ultraviolet light generated ozone. Ashing produces no chemical waste, photoresist is volatilized into N2, O2, CO and CO2 gases.

Ashing
Ashing

A test to deduce the amount of ash forming material present in a petroleum product so as to decide it's use in certain applications. Ash-forming materials are considered to be undesirable impurities or contaminants.

The specimen is placed in a suitable vessel, evaporating dish or crucible and ignited. It is allowed to burn until only ash and carbon remains. The carbonaceous residue is reduced to ash by heating in a muffle Furnace at about 775oC, cooled and weighed.
